Router functions were dropped from PS3 spec

Published 2005-07-13 00:26 by Newsfactory

  • News
The PlayStation 3 was originally intended to act as a home network router, according to Sony Computer Entertainment boss Ken Kutaragi, who has revealed that the functionality has been dropped because it would have been too expensive.
